EFFECTS OF ORAL CLEAR KEFIR PROBIOTICS ON GLYCEMIC STATUS, LIPID PEROXIDATION, ANTIOXIDATIVE PROPERTIES OF STREPTOZOTOCIN INDUCED HYPERGLYCEMIA WISTAR RATS ., Judiono; ., Djokomoeljanto; S, Hadisaputro
GIZI INDONESIA Vol 34, No 1 (2011): Maret 2011
Publisher : PERSATUAN AHLI GIZI INDONESIA

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.36457/gizindo.v34i1.95

Abstract

Hyperglycemia causes excessive free radicals, may increase reactive oxygen species, lipid peroxidation, and reduced antioxidants as well as dysfuntion of the pancreatic β cells. This study was aiming to investigate the effect of oral Clear kefir probiotic on glycemic status, lipid peroxidation and antioxidantive properties of Streptozotocin induced hyperglycemia Wistar Rats. The randomized pretest - posttest control group study design was conducted in 84 malehyperglycemia Wistar rats induced by 40 mg / kg bw streptozotocin (STZ) dissolved in 0,1 M buffer citrate pH 4,5. Rats were randomized into four groups, namely: (1) STZ-induced animals group and given insulin treatment UI/200 0.76 g bw, (2) STZ-induced animals group and given treatment clear kefir 3.6 cc/200 g bw/day for 30 days, (3) STZ-induced animalsgroup as a positive control (ad libitum), (4) normal animals group as a negative control (ad libitum).Blood glucose was measured by enzymatic method. Lipid peroxidation measured of MDA-TBARs by spectrophotometry. SOD and GPX Antioxidants were measured by ELISA. Catalase was measured by spectrophotometry. Probiotics Clear kefir characterization was done by microbiology identification. Data were analyzed by One Way Anova, Kruskall Walis, Duncan, Mann Whitneytest with significance level p 0.05. The result showed that clear kefir supplementation 3.6 cc / day for 30 days administration, affected on blood glucose, MDA and increased antioxidant capacity. Statistical analysis showed that there were respectively decreased of glucose (p0.001), MDA (p0.001). SOD antioxidant capacity was increased (0,05), in addition GPx and Cat were also inceased(p0,001), except in control groups. Probiotics kefir was found as many as 10(6)-10(9) cfu / mL and declined to 10(5) as the decrease in pH during storage, four species of probiotics were detected, such as: Lactobacillus Sp, Sp Lactococcus and Acetobacter and Saccharomyces Sp.In conclusion, kefir supplementation significantlydecreased the blood glucose level, level of MDA and increased of antioxidants capacity. The number of probiotics declined during storage.It is interesting to identify a potential clear kefir probiotics in a pathogenesis of the β cells pancreatic repair and stability product during storage for future study. STUDI EFFEKTIVITAS KEFIR BENING DAN MENIRAN (Philanthus niruri) TERHADAP PENURUNAN KADAR GLUKOSA DARAH PADA HEWAN TIKUS WISTAR HIPERGLIKEMIA DIINDUKSI STREPTOZOTOCIN ., Judiono; Hadisaputro, Soeharyo; Djokomoeljanto, RRJ; Laksono, Budi; W, Theophilus
GIZI INDONESIA Vol 33, No 2 (2010): September 2010
Publisher : PERSATUAN AHLI GIZI INDONESIA

Show Abstract | Download Original | Original Source | Check in Google Scholar | DOI: 10.36457/gizindo.v33i2.89

Abstract

EFFECTIVITY STUDY OF PLAIN KEFIR AND MENIRAN (PHILANTUS NIRURI) ON BLOOD GLUCOSE LEVELS ON HYPERGLYCEMIA WISTAR RATS INDUCED STREPTOZOTOCINTraditional medicines and functional foods used for diabetes therapy increased in Indonesia. Bioactive components play an important role in decreasing blood glucose. The study aims to prove the effectiveness of plain kefir and Meniran (Philanthus niruri) to decrease blood glucose levels in wistar rats with streptozotocin-induced hyperglycemia. The study design was randomized pre – post test control group. A number of 60 male rats aged 2.5-3 months, 150-250 g were made hyperglycemia by induced streptozotocin (STZ) 40 mg / kg berat badan. The hyperglycemic rats were grouped into: (1) treated with 0.76 UI insulin /day, (2) treated with 3.6 mL plain kefir /day, (3) treated 2.7 mL meniran / day, (4) positive control group of hyperglycemic rats, and (5) negative control group (standard diet ad libitum). The ratswere given feed refers to the AIN 93. Fasting glucose levels before and after treatment were measured by Super (Glucocard II) enzimatic method. The results showed that body weight increased in all treatments, except meniran, however the increaments were not differ significantly. Changes in body weight of insulin group were 13.800 + 16.104 g, kefir treatment amounted to 13.812 + 21.294, and meniran increased about 18.394 + 16.225. Changes in blood glucose in the insulin group about -118.571+55.815 mg/dL, kefir treatment at -102.875+60.454, while meniran group -66,625+37,784. In contrast, the positive control group tended to increase glucose levels. Conclusion In vitro, plain kefir and meniran potentially lowered blood glucose levels. However, kefir showed lowered glucose level better than meniran. Futher research needs to study bio- molecular mechanisms of the decline in the future.Key words: diabetes mellitus, meniran, plain kefir, streptozotocin (STZ), hyperglycemic rat
